Find the total heat produced in the loop of the previous problem during the interval 0 to 30s if the resistance of the loop is 4.5mΩ.

As heat produced is a scalar prop.

So, net heat produced = Ha + Hb + Hc + Hd

R = 4.5mΩ = 4.5 ×10–3Ω

(a) e = 3 × 10–4 V

Ha = (6.7 ×10–2)2 × 4.5 × 10–3 × 5

Hb = Hd = 0 [since emf is induced for 5sec]

Hc = (6.7 ×10–2)2 × 4.5 × 10–3 × 5

So Total heat = Ha + Hc

= 2 × (6.7 ×10–2)2 × 4.5 × 10–3 × 5 = 2 × 10–4J.
